Immobiliser
With car theft becoming a major topic in the news and on social media, responsible car owners want to ensure their vehicles are secure from thieves. As a result they usually purchase an engine immobiliser. This is an essential security feature that stops the vehicle from starting unless the right key is used. This simple device could be a major deterrent to criminals and could even help reduce insurance premiums.
In order to start your car, the transponder chip in your car key has to be activated. When the key is close proximity to the immobiliser, it sends a code to the control unit for the immobiliser that will then enable or disable the engine's operation. The immobiliser is linked to the ECU via an antenna of a small size, which is usually located close to the ignition barrel.
To prevent accidents, many modern vehicles come with an immobiliser as standard. However an approved device from Thatcham can be installed as an option for aftermarket installation to offer added peace of mind to those with older models. An immobiliser that is installed correctly can help to protect against key cloning, reprogramming, and the more advanced methods like relay theft.

Thatcham offers a variety of ratings for car security systems. The higher the rating the more likely it is to deter criminals and lower your insurance costs. If you're thinking about getting an immobiliser, look for one that has a Thatcham-approved rating and ensure it's installed by a verified technician.
For an immobiliser to qualify for Thatcham category 1 it must be set passively and have perimeter sensors, ignition sensors glass break sensors, as well as a tilt sensor. This is the most advanced type of car immobiliser. It typically includes a siren that is powered by itself.
